WebBroker sponsor requirements in Michigan. You do not need to have a broker at the time you submit the license application. Upon completion of your real estate exam and in order to practice as a real estate salesperson, you must be sponsored by a licensed Michigan Employing Broker. WebSome states only license brokers, in that case, new brokers may be called broker associates and are required to work under a managing or principal broker. Much like a salesperson. A managing, principal or employing broker is a licensed broker who is in charge of a brokerage firm and the salespersons or broker associates of the firm.
